Rupert Murdoch attends Windsor Castle dinner amid legal battle with Trump

  • President Donald Trump attended a royal banquet on Wednesday night at Windsor Castle during his second state visit to the UK.
  • This visit followed a joint guest list by the Royal Family and White House amid tensions including Trump's lawsuit against Rupert Murdoch over a contentious article.
  • The banquet hosted 160 guests including royals, US tech CEOs like Sam Altman and Jensen Huang, and Rupert Murdoch, who was seated far from Trump.
  • The 155-foot table was decorated with 139 candles and served a menu featuring watercress panna cotta starter and organic Norfolk chicken ballotine, with a 1945 Warre's port honoring Trump.
  • The visit aimed to strengthen UK-US ties and secure new trade and technology pacts amid tight security and public protests denouncing Trump.

Trump gets lavish UK banquet - and an awkward guest

US President Donald Trump got a succulent menu for his UK state banquet -- but there was also an awkward guest at the feast in the form of Rupert Murdoch.
